An anonymous reader dropped a comment pointing us to Martin Wattenberg's gallery at Business Week.  Martin's work falls into the category of information visualization, which typically concerns cramming as much high-dimensional data as possible onto 2D or 3D displays, augmented heavily by colors, shapes, interactivity, superpositioning and other tricks.  Often pleasing to the eye, these graphics usually take time to warm up to.  Sites like Infosthetics and Visual Complexity cover them well.

Mw_baby Martin is responsible for the baby names visualization, which tracks the popularity of names over the years.















Mv_treemap_2 Martin also created treemaps like this one.  Does this show relative stock performance better than other designs?
